摘要:

为全面了解我国城市洪涝灾害防御中的前沿信息技术应用现状,促进城市洪涝灾害防御智慧平台建设,加强前沿信息技术应用,提高城市洪涝灾害防御能力,系统梳理城市洪涝灾害防御系统和各种新技术的研究现状与应用情况,指出新技术应用中存在的监测数据不完善、多源数据融合性差、智能化水平不高等问题,展望未来发展趋势,提出加强城市洪涝模拟软件国产化、洪涝防御系统智慧化及重视大数据和物联网在基础数据收集方面的优势等建议。结果表明:前沿信息技术的应用可以显著提高城市洪涝灾害防御能力;需要加强城市洪涝灾害防御系统智慧平台建设;大数据技术和物联网技术是最为关键的基础技术,对于完善城市洪涝灾害监测预警体系具有重要作用;软件产品的国产化是下一步研发的重点工作。

关键词: 城市洪涝灾害, 灾害防御, 前沿信息技术, 预警系统, 智慧平台

Abstract:

In order to comprehensively understand the application status of cutting-edge information technology in urban flood disaster prevention in China, promote the construction of smart platform for urban flood disaster prevention, strengthen the application of cutting-edge information technology, and improve the urban ability of urban flood disaster prevention, this paper systematically reviews the research status and application of urban flood prevention system and various new technologies, points out the problems existing in the application of new technologies, such as imperfect monitoring data, poor multi-source data fusion and low level of intelligence, and look forward to the future development trend, and puts forward suggestions such as strengthing the localization of urban flood simulation software, intelligentizing flood defense system, and paying attention to the advantages of big data and the Internet of Things in basic data collection. The results show that the application of advanced information technology can significantly improve the urban flood disaster prevention ability. It is necessary to strengthen the construction of the smart platform of the urban flood disaster prevention system. Big data technology and Internet of Things technology are the most critical basic technologies, which play an important role in improving the monnitoring and early warning system of urban flood disaster. Localization of software products is the focus of the next research and further development.

Key words: urban flood disaster, disaster prevention, advanced information technology, early warning system, smart platform
